    • @UnicornSPiT
      @UnicornSPiT  3 года назад

      UNiCORN SPiT comes in the concentrate & isn’t filled with plastics like acrylic or latex. So with SPiT, you dilute with up to 40 parts clear catalysts like water, mod podge, epoxy, alcohol, water based top coat.... basically you aren’t paying for water or plastic fillers. This concentrate also makes the product shape shift into practically any art medium you need.

    • @UnicornSPiT
      @UnicornSPiT  2 года назад

      This video uses the original formula Michelle brewed herself at home in a spaghetti pot. Our professionally manufactured current formula is much more concentrated. You will want to dilute with 1/2 water prior to application or apply straight & spray water before you press.
